    PUT ON YOUR THINKING CAP
    Australian researchers at the Center for the Mind, a joint venture
    between the University of Sydney and the Australian National
    University, are working on rolling out the world's first thinking
    cap. Spearheaded by esteemed physicist Allan Snyder, the project
    was inspired by the study of brain functions in autistic children.
    After determining that some damaged areas in the brains of
    autistic children were actually areas that allowed healthy people
    to see the world subjectively, Snyder decided to try and stimulate
    that condition in another person, using magnets. By deactivating
    the subjectivity centers of the brain, "we have been able to
    enhance objectivity," he said. The research could yield techniques
    to boost the cleverness of workers and ease the decision-making
    process.
    (InformationWeek, 7 January 2002)
